Transaction 16c6279126c401e349c10a62a00e7b6823e3c265c7517e1a67fcf25a6f60a823
1 Input
1 Output
-
16c6279126c401e349c10a62a00e7b6823e3c265c7517e1a67fcf25a6f60a823:0
- value
- 5420089
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 784fd7afa88dfc342ed3601a0064796ee000caae OP_EQUAL
- address
- MJsJy1HKMFcJdhHAARd2JRLdkFj54c8jpz